The hot water from my boiler is running luke warm despite being set to hot.It goes from hot to luke warm.I changed the diaphram put the problem is still there.
Any ideas.

After replacing the diaphragm what are your thoughts? ... Does the heating work okay? How hot is the water getting on maximum, does the burner stay on all the time or shut off and then on? Soz for the questions but they'll help us help you :lol:

No difference to the water temp since diaphram replaced.
The heating is working fine,the burner is on all the time with the water.
The water reaches between 45 degree max, down to 30 degree with the boiler temp turned to full ( max ) temp.

Most likely suspect would be the hot water sensor... you can check the resistances on them to see if its ok... If not sensor then plate heatex as mentioned.... If you slow the hot water flow down does the water get any hotter?
 
have you tried measuring hot and cold water temps at correct flow rate of boiler? then you can see if boiler is doing what it should. mains water coming in is getting colder 🙂
